The best time to go to Chai Badan is during the cool and dry season, which typically runs from November to February.This period avoids the intense heat of the hot season (March to May) and the heavy rainfall of the rainy season (June to October). You'll find the weather pleasant for exploring, with lower humidity and comfortable temperatures, usually ranging from 20°C to 30°C. This makes outdoor activities much more enjoyable.For travellers who prefer comfortable sightseeing and agreeable weather for outdoor excursions, this is the ideal window. You'll find it easier to visit local temples, markets, and the Phra Narai Ratchaniwet Palace in nearby Lop Buri without the discomfort of extreme heat or sudden downpours. It's also a good time for those interested in local festivals, as some smaller events may occur during this cooler period.While the peak season can mean slightly more visitors, Chai Badan generally remains a peaceful destination, so you won't typically encounter large crowds.
